C O Ingredients THE SAUCE 1.5 kg - Tomatoes 4 Ttbsp - Olive Oil 2- Red chillis 6 - Garlic cloves, peeled 1 tsp - Balsamic vinegar 1 tsp - Sherry Vinegar 1 - Red onion, diced 1 tbsp - Oregano leaves A handful of fresh basil A handful of fresh parsley 10g - Salt 1 tsp - Pepper 1/2 - Lemon, juiced
HOW TO COOK THIS DISH
THE SAUCE
If you don’t have time to make homemade sauce, grab a jar of Dolmio Vegan Bolognese sauce. Spread all the ingredients except for the herbs and lemon in a roasting pan (roughly mixing them so the salt, oil and vinegar are well dispersed across the tomatoes) at 200 degrees for about 50 minutes, until the tomato skins are blistering.
After 50 minutes, when the tomatoes are very soft and blistering, add the oregano and basil to the tray and roast for a further 10 minutes at the same temperature. Remove from the oven, cool and blend. Once blended and a little cooler, add the lemon juice to acidify for taste. If it needs more acidity (this will depend on the tomatoes), you can add a little more lemon or sherry vinegar.
EVERYTHING ELSE
1. 2. 3. 4. 5. 6.
Pan fry your Isn’t Pork Meatballs on a medium heat in 1tbsp of vegetable oil for 8 minutes, stirring occasionally, until cooked through. Roughly chop the capers, parsley and basil. Get your favourite vegan cheese sauce, and heat it up. Cut your sub in half, and gently toast both halves with a drizzle of oil, until it goes a little crisp on the edge. Line your sub with as many Isn’t Meatballs as your heart desires.
Smother the marinara sauce over the top, drizzle some vegan cheese sauce (optional), and finish by sprinkling the caper, parsley and basil mix over the top for a fresh kick.
